WebWasher Classic Error Message XSS Vulnerability
------------------------------------------------------------------------
SUMMARY
<http://www.webwasher.com/client/home/index.html?lang=de_EN> WebWasher
Classic, is WebWasher's easy-to-use and very effective Internet filter and
assistant which runs on the client, a vulnerability in the product allows
attackers to cause the product to return arbitrary HTML and/or JavaScript.
DETAILS
Vulnerable systems:
* WebWasher version 3.3 Build 44
* WebWasher version 2.2.1
WebWasher Classic is vulnerable to a XSS attack. If a HTTP GET-Request,
containing script code, is sent to the proxy port (default 8080/TCP), an
error page is shown, which contains the requested URL in the message body.
Thereby no validation of the requested URL, regarding script code, is
done. It should be mentioned that if WebWasher proxy runs in server mode,
the proxy port is accessible from the network. If WebWasher proxy runs in
client mode, only connections from localhost are possible.
Example:
http://localhost:8080/< script>alert("WASH_ME")</script>
